PHP网站支付宝接口集成指南:提升支付体验与转化率
在当今电商与在线服务蓬勃发展的时代,为PHP网站集成支付宝接口已成为企业提升支付转化率的关键举措。支付宝作为国内领先的第三方支付平台,其安全便捷的支付体验能显著降低用户流失率。本文将深入解析PHP网站对接支付宝接口的核心步骤、常见问题及优化策略,帮助开发者高效完成技术落地。
一、支付宝接口对接前的准备工作
在开始编码前,需完成支付宝商户账号注册并申请对应权限。登录支付宝开放平台,创建应用获取APPID、商户私钥及支付宝公钥等关键参数。同时需根据业务场景选择接口类型:电脑网站支付、手机网站支付或当面付等。建议提前下载官方PHP SDK,其封装了签名验证、请求发送等基础功能,能减少30%以上的开发工作量。
二、PHP集成支付宝的核心代码实现
以电脑网站支付为例,关键流程分为三步:首先通过AlipayTradePagePayRequest生成包含订单信息的支付表单;其次使用SDK的aopclient执行请求,获取支付宝返回的支付页面URL;最后通过前端跳转完成支付。特别注意金额参数需以"元"为单位且保留两位小数,异步通知(notify_url)的验签处理必须严格遵循文档规范,这是避免资金风险的重中之重。
三、支付体验优化的三大实战技巧
1. 加载速度优化:将支付宝JS文件异步加载,避免阻塞页面渲染;2. 异常处理机制:针对网络超时、支付中断等情况设计自动查询订单状态功能;3. 移动端适配:通过User-Agent识别设备类型,自动切换WAP或H5支付接口。实测显示,这些优化可使支付成功率提升15%-20%。
四、常见问题排查与安全建议
当遇到"签名错误"时,重点检查密钥格式是否正确(需去除-----BEGIN PRIVATE KEY-----等注释);出现"无效APPID"需确认沙箱与生产环境是否混淆。安全方面务必做到:定期更换商户私钥、验证回调IP是否来自支付宝网段(123.56.11.0/24等)、金额校验采用服务端双重验证。建议每月调用支付宝对账接口,确保资金流水无误。
通过本文介绍的PHP网站支付宝接口集成方案,开发者可快速构建安全高效的支付系统。随着支付宝智能风控、分期支付等新功能的开放,建议持续关注官方更新,将支付环节转化为企业的竞争优势。记住:流畅的支付体验不仅是技术实现,更是提升商业转化的重要支点。












京公网安备11000000000001号
京ICP备11000001号
还没有评论,来说两句吧...